Function & Comments
1/2 second on/off flashing indicates one or more alarm is
currently active, 1/10th second on/off flashing indicates a
networking error (polarity, addressing, etc.) or a firmware error
(likely correctable with re-loading from USB flash drive)
Lit/flickering indicates UCB SA bus communication is currently
active, off indicates the UCB is awaiting SA bus communication
Positive of VDC circuit (3.625 VDC reading to COM with open
circuit), effective if "Thermo- stat-only Control" parameter is set
OFF, space sensor override momentary shorts ST to COM to
initiate/terminate temporary occupancy
Negative of VDC circuit for ST and SSO inputs
Positive of VDC circuit (3.625 VDC reading to COM with open
circuit), 10KΩ/2.5 VDC is 0°F offset, 0Ω/0 VDC is maximum
above offset and 20KΩ/3.4 VDC is maximum below offset from
active space temperature setpoint
Input required for operation; 3.625 VDC reading SAT+ to SAT–
with open circuit. Used in heat/cool staging cutouts, free cooling
operation, demand ventilation operation, comfort ventilation
operation, economizer loading operation, VAV cooling
operation, hydronic heat operation.
Input required for operation; 3.625 VDC reading RAT+ to RAT–
with open circuit. Used in return air enthalpy calculation.
Substitutes for space temperature if no other space
temperature input is present.
Input required for operation but may be a communicated value;
3.625 VDC reading OAT+ to OAT– with open circuit. Used in
heat/cool cutouts, low ambient cooling determination, dry bulb
free cooling changeover, outside air enthalpy calculation,
economizer loading operation, heat pump demand defrost
calculation.
Input required for heat pump units, not required for A/C units;
3.625 VDC reading CC1+ to CC1– with open circuit. Used in
heat pump demand defrost calculation.
Input required for operation; 3.625 VDC reading EC1+ to EC1–
with open circuit. Used in suction line temperature safety.
Input required for 2-compressor heat pump units, not required
for 2-compressor A/C units, not active for 1-compressor units;
3.625 VDC reading CC2+ to CC2– with open circuit. Used in
heat pump demand defrost calculation.
Input required for operation of 2-compressor units, not active for
1-compressor units; 3.625 VDC reading EC2+ to EC2– with
open circuit. Used in suction line temperature safety.
Input required for reheat units, optional in all other units, may be
a communicated value. Used in return air enthalpy calculation,
temperature/humidity setpoint reset, reheat operation.
Input required for variable air volume units. Used in VAV indoor
blower operation.
Optional input; switch closure for greater than 15 seconds
during indoor blower operation initiates a notification alarm
